What companies run services between Fairfield Station (Metro-North), CT, USA and Milford, CT, USA?

Metro-North Railroad (MNR) operates a train from Fairfield to Milford every 20 minutes. Tickets cost $7–12 and the journey takes 24 min. Alternatively, Greater Bridgeport Transit operates a bus from Post Rd. at Opposite Unquowa Pl. to South Broad St. at High St. hourly. Tickets cost $1–2 and the journey takes 1h 11m.
